South Woodford v Gidea Park & Romford CC Saturday 2nd X1 on Sat 24 May 2003 at 1.30pm
Match was Drawn


South Woodford won the toss and elected to bat on a slow wicket. Gidea Park & Romford bowlers started well and had the opposition 105 for five but then lost controll and discipline to let the opposition get away. The opposition eventually declared with 248 for 8 which included 32 extras which is just too many. BAKER and COLLIER got PARK off to a reasonable start but then Park lost four cheap wickets which realistically brought to an end any chance of winning. However, ADAMS and SATSANGI batted very well to secure the draw and three batting points. ADAMS got to his half century before having to retire hurt.
